You also should never need to specify the negated form

@arsenm why do you say that? If you don't specify the negated form, you can end up with both wavefrontsize32 and wavefrontsize64 set, which is sometimes harmless but sometimes not. Related: #86957

Copy link
Contributor

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

The subtarget features are processed as a state machine assigning values to the subtarget variable as each case is encountered. Code shouldn't be relying on a boolean is this feature present, but checking the resulting value of WavefrontSize
